American Portfolios Financial Services, Inc. and American Portfolios Advisors, Inc.—collectively called American Portfolios—are providing you this Fiduciary Acknowledgment for the purpose of complying with the U.S. Department of Labor’s Prohibited Transaction Exemption 2020-02 (PTE2020-02), where applicable.
Fiduciary Acknowledgment
When American Portfolios provides investment advice, as defined by the Department of Labor, to you regarding your retirement plan account or individual retirement account (IRA) under ERISA, American Portfolios is a fiduciary within the meaning of Title I of the Employee Retirement Income Security Act and/or the Internal Revenue Code, as applicable, which are laws governing retirement accounts. The way American Portfolios makes money can create some conflicts of interest; as such, American Portfolios operates under a special rule that requires the company to act in your best interest and not put its own interests ahead of yours.
